[JURIST] Arizona Governor Jan Brewer [official website; JURIST news archive] issued an executive order [text, PDF] on Wednesday that instructs state agencies not to provide driver's licenses and other public benefits to undocumented immigrants who have gained the right to work under a new federal program known as Deferred Action [DHS memorandum; JURIST report].
